Position Overview

The Sales Administrator (SA) at Calian GNSS will serve as the primary point of contact for general inquiries and incoming sales orders. This role is critical in providing a professional, welcoming, and responsive experience for all prospective and current customers.

The SA will be responsible for routing inquiries to the appropriate salesperson and engaging with product line managers or engineering support as needed to ensure effective and timely sales support.

Key responsibilities include coordinating the execution of Non-Disclosure Agreements (NDAs) in company Nitro system, generating quotes as required, and helping align production capabilities with customer requirements. Ultimately, the SA will act as an advocate for the customer within the organization, facilitating smooth communication and collaboration across departments.

In addition to their primary responsibilities, the SA is expected to maintain a strong awareness of broader sales team activities and be open to cross-training on other administrative functions. This flexibility ensures consistent coverage and support during team member absences and contributes to overall team effectiveness.

Responsibilities

  • Present a friendly, efficient and capable contact for all general sales enquiries directed to the GNSS sales group from distribution channels and direct customers.
  • Develop proficiency with the Company’s CRM software tool (ClaritySoft) developed through videos, peer instruction, and training.
  • Enter and maintain customer sales orders in the Company’s CRM software,
  • Become knowledgeable about the Company’s products and primary applications through peer instruction and in-depth review of the Company’s web site:www.calian.com&www.calian.com/gnss)
  • Develop an understanding of key sales staff specializations and responsibilities to allow appropriate direction of customer contact to the senior responsible salesperson, as may be required
  • Build customer rapport with assistance of the Sales team, in development of fulfillable Sales Orders as may be required; general communicate freely and fully with customers to ensure prompt and effective customer contact
  • Review and acknowledge all incoming Sales Orders against a sales order checklist to ensure compliance with the company’s distribution price lists, the Company’s published sales terms and conditions or pre-agreed purchase terms and conditions, with exceptions referring to the responsible Sales Executive
  • Maintain a watching brief on subsequent Company responses to ensure progression and avoid broken interactions
  • Use Microsoft Office Tools (Excel, Word, and ideally PowerPoint) to provide analysis of sales information as may be required from time to time
  • Provide any other reasonable administration support, including cross training for other Sales or Sales-related administrative functions.

Qualifications

  • Minimum of 5 years’ experience in Sales administration or equivalent employment
  • A diploma or degree in business administration would be an asset
  • Experience with a CRM package would be an asset
  • Experience and proficiency with Microsoft Office tools (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int)
  • A team player with excellent interpersonal and communication skills
  • High degree of personal integrity, and attention to detail
  • SAP experience is desirable as the company transitions to ERP
  • Experience in a manufacturing environment would be an asset
